    I haven't used any nutes yet on my crop, just the organic choice mix and they're doing fine, that mix should have enough nutes for about 1 1/2 - 2 months. Water them only when needed. I would put a thermometer in your setup so you can monitor the heat. Mine are at about a constant 80 but I have excellent air flow. Ideal temp. is to keep it from 72-78 degrees.
